Transaction 6ae8523396cd0631f45f9e7704f8b93a999dd05b001e353adf17f2c456792785
1 Input
1 Output
-
6ae8523396cd0631f45f9e7704f8b93a999dd05b001e353adf17f2c456792785:0
- value
- 12938
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 670bef8d331e49f3071faa87ce1ade850daf00a9ac8c9b42f7d40912c08722d3
- address
- bc1pvu97lrfnreylxpcl42ruuxk7s5x67q9f4jxfkshh6sy39sy8ytfsnjf0k2